Physical Characteristics of the Shepsky Rottweiler Mix

The Shepsky Rottweiler mix is a medium to large-sized dog with a strong and muscular build. They typically have a coat that is medium to long in length and may come in a variety of colors, including black, tan, and brown.

One of the most striking features of the Shepsky Rottweiler mix is their expressive eyes, which are usually brown or amber in color. They have a strong and confident gait, and their ears may be erect or floppy, depending on which parent breed they take after more.

Temperament and Personality

The Shepsky Rottweiler mix is a highly intelligent and loyal dog that is known for their strong protective instincts. They are quick learners and are eager to please their owners, making them relatively easy to train.

Despite their protective nature, Shepsky Rottweiler mixes are also known to be affectionate and loving towards their families. They are great with children and can get along well with other pets if they are socialized properly from a young age.

However, due to their protective instincts, Shepsky Rottweiler mixes can be wary of strangers and may not always be the most outgoing or friendly with new people. Early socialization and training can help to ensure that they are well-adjusted and well-behaved in various social situations.

Exercise and Training Needs

Given their high intelligence and energy levels, Shepsky Rottweiler mixes require plenty of physical exercise and mental stimulation to keep them happy and healthy. Regular walks, runs, playtime, and training sessions are essential for this breed to prevent boredom and destructive behaviors.

Training a Shepsky Rottweiler mix can be a rewarding experience, as they are quick learners and eager to please their owners. Positive reinforcement training methods work best with this breed, as they respond well to praise and rewards.

Grooming and Care

The grooming needs of a Shepsky Rottweiler mix will depend on the length and texture of their coat. If they have a longer coat, they may require regular brushing to prevent matting and tangles. They will also need to have their nails trimmed regularly and their ears cleaned to prevent infection.

In terms of health care, Shepsky Rottweiler mixes are generally healthy dogs, but like all breeds, they may be prone to certain health issues. Regular veterinary check-ups, a balanced diet, and plenty of exercise will help to keep this breed in top condition.
